The CIA safehouse computer in Call of Duty: Black Ops Cold War serves multiple fascinating purposes beyond just window dressing. At its core, it’s a hub for classic Activision gaming and a deeper dive into the game’s lore. Primarily, the computer allows players to access a text-based adventure game called Zork, a nod to older gaming eras and a treat for longtime fans. It’s also integral to unlocking a secret area within the safehouse, enhancing both gameplay and narrative exploration. The Multifaceted Uses of the Safehouse Computer

Playing Zork: A Retro Gaming Experience

The most immediate function of the computer is to boot up Zork, a classic text-based adventure game. This is no mere afterthought; it’s a fully playable version that adds a unique interactive element to the campaign. Even if you’re playing with a controller, the game seamlessly brings up a virtual keyboard interface to input commands. This allows players to immerse themselves in a different kind of gaming experience, showcasing a clear appreciation for video game history. By engaging with Zork, players not only enjoy a fun diversion but also pick up on subtle clues and references that can deepen their understanding of the Call of Duty universe.

Unlocking the Safehouse Gate

The computer also plays a vital role in unlocking a hidden area within the CIA safehouse. Behind a locked gate, you’ll find another section with various documents and intel that enrich the story. To gain access, you need to input a specific code: 112263. This code is the key to the gate and also connects to the game’s narrative. This particular area often contains valuable information and further links to other narrative threads.

1. What is the code to unlock the gate in the CIA safehouse?

The code to unlock the gate is 112263. This is essential for accessing the additional area of the safehouse and discovering further narrative information.

2. Can I play Zork on any platform?

Yes, regardless of whether you’re playing on a PC, PlayStation, or Xbox, you can play Zork by accessing the computer in the CIA safehouse. The game will present you with a virtual keyboard interface even if you’re using a controller.

3. Is playing Zork essential for completing the game?

No, playing Zork is not essential for completing the main campaign storyline. It’s an optional side activity that enriches the gaming experience. However, it provides hints and additional lore, which is helpful for the overall story understanding.
